【c#接口和抽象类的区别】c#接口和抽象类的区别比较多,一般常见的有以下几种情况,第一抽象类是要被子类继承的,而接口的实现要依靠类 。第二,接口里面定义的变量只能是一种公有的静态常量,然而抽象类里面被定义的变量可以是一个普通变量 。第三,抽象类是重构的结果,接口是设计的结果 。第四,虽然c#接口和抽象类都可以用来抽象一个具体对象,但是c#接口抽象的级别高 。其中的区别在于抽象类主要是用来抽象类别的,而接口则主要是用来抽象功能的 。
文章插图
秒懂生活扩展阅读
- 氮气冰淇淋的配料和做法
- 黄色寓意和象征
- 生态棉和纯棉的区别
- 热牛奶和常温牛奶的区别
- 分米和米的进率是多少
- 什么是不定式和动词不定式
- 鲸和海豚是哺乳动物吗
- 跑楼梯和跑步的区别
- 螺丝和螺钉的区别
- 虹桥机场和浦东机场区别